- Even better than Tri-City’s win Friday, was that Americans’ fans set a new record for donations in the annual fundraiser for the Tri-Cities Cancer Center Foundation. Between the game-worn jersey auction, pink T-shirt sales and other fundraising initiatives, fans raised $22,258.71, a 10.5% increase over last year’s donation. It marked the sixth straight year that the Foundation as seen an increase in donations. Combined, Americans fans have raised $92,813 in the six-year history of the event. (Americans)
